With his impressive performance in the World Baseball Classic, veteran right-hander Pedro Martinez appears to be garnering more attention from big league teams heading into the final weeks of Spring Training. The Dodgers, Mets, Pirates and Indians have reportedly had interest in the three-time Cy Young Award winner at different points throughout the offseason. Martinez's agent, Fern Cuza, said more clubs are now considering adding the 37-year-old, according to a report on SI.com."What he's looking for is a chance to win," Cuza told SI.com.
